Tips for Finding Green Card Sponsorship as a Video Editor

Document your specialized post-production credentials

Gather degree transcripts, software certifications, and a portfolio that demonstrates platform-specific expertise. PERM requires your employer to prove the role demands qualifications that match yours, so evidence of specialized skills strengthens the labor certification filing.

Target production companies with established PERM history

Studios, broadcast networks, and digital media companies that regularly hire foreign nationals are far more likely to sponsor green cards than small freelance shops. Search DOL PERM disclosure data to verify which employers have filed labor certifications for Video Editor roles before.

Confirm your role qualifies under EB-2 or EB-3

Review the O*NET occupation profile for Video Editor to verify job zone classification and typical education requirements. EB-3 covers roles requiring a bachelor's degree, while EB-2 applies if the position requires an advanced degree or you hold equivalent credentials.

Request prevailing wage clarity before accepting an offer

Your employer must certify to DOL that your salary meets or exceeds the prevailing wage for your location and role level. Use the OFLC Wage Search to check the wage tier yourself so you can negotiate an offer that won't delay or derail your PERM filing.

Understand how PERM recruitment requirements affect your timeline

USCIS requires your employer to complete DOL-mandated recruitment steps, including job postings and candidate review, before submitting the PERM application. This process typically takes several months before the I-140 can even be filed, so plan your visa status accordingly.

Green Card Video Editor: Frequently Asked Questions

Can a Video Editor role qualify for EB-2 or EB-3 green card sponsorship?

Yes, Video Editor positions can qualify under either category. EB-3 applies when the role requires a bachelor's degree in film production, media studies, or a closely related field. EB-2 applies when the position requires an advanced degree or when the candidate holds credentials that demonstrate specialized expertise well above the standard entry-level requirement.

How does green card sponsorship differ from H-1B sponsorship for a Video Editor?

Green card sponsorship through EB-2 or EB-3 leads to permanent residency, not a temporary status. There is no lottery at the EB-3 level, and the process runs through DOL's PERM labor certification before reaching USCIS for the I-140 petition. H-1B visa, by contrast, is a temporary visa subject to annual caps and a random selection lottery, requiring periodic renewal.

What does the PERM labor certification process require for a Video Editor position?

Your employer must conduct DOL-supervised recruitment to show no qualified U.S. workers are available for the role. This includes specific job postings, documentation of applicant review, and a formal application to DOL. The entire PERM process can take six months to over a year before the employer can file your I-140 petition with USCIS.

Does country of birth affect my green card timeline as a Video Editor?

Yes, your country of birth determines your priority date backlog. Applicants born in India or China face significantly longer wait times in the EB-2 and EB-3 queues due to per-country caps, which are set by U.S. immigration law. Applicants born in most other countries currently experience much shorter waits. USCIS publishes a monthly Visa Bulletin that tracks current priority dates by category and country.
